Depth Perception
The visual ability to perceive the world in three dimensions and to judge the distance of objects.
Babinski Reflex
A reflex action in infants, which is elicited by stroking the foot and results in the toes fanning out, indicative of neurological function.
Cephalocaudal Development
A development pattern in which growth starts at the head and moves down towards the body.
Proximodistal
Describes the pattern of development in children where growth starts at the center of the body and moves towards the extremities.
